2-Dimethylaminoethyl Methacrylate (DMAEMA) is a specialty methacrylate monomer featuring tertiary amine functionality, enabling enhanced adhesion, reactivity, and co-polymer compatibility. Its amino group provides catalytic behavior in certain polymerization systems and allows for pH-responsive or cationic performance in formulated products. DMAEMA is widely used in adhesive, coating, and medical-related polymer systems where improved flexibility, wetting, and chemical interaction are required.
Key Features:
Tertiary amine functionality for increased adhesion and reactivity
Enhances flexibility, wetting, and co-polymer compatibility
Provides cationic or pH-responsive behavior in polymer systems
Useful as a functional monomer to modify viscosity and cure characteristics
Applications:
Pressure-sensitive and structural adhesives
UV-curable and waterborne coatings
Medical and hygiene materials (hydrogels, specialty polymers)
Flocculants and antistatic agents in various formulations
